Initially, we constructed the "Big Table version 1" table to record the paper name, abstract, scope, and categories/classification for the paper. This table contains 181 papers that utilised our self-defined keywords in section 3 across Jan 2015 to Feb 2023. Then we utilised in-scope selection to elicit the paper in the scope based on each paper's abstract. After this step, we acquired 147 papers in the scope. All these two steps were done from Jan 2023 to March 2023.
To fill the up-to-date papers, we extended the period and added more published venues that did not consider and used in the previous version to enhance variety. We acquired 57 papers from Jan 2015 to April 2023 in this step. In this extended table, there existed 57 papers that didn't overlap the paper in the previous table.
Sequentially, we performed in-scope selection to find the papers in the scope followed by combing with the original 148 paper table in the above diagram. The combined table "Big Table version 2" contains more information than the initial "Big table version 1," such as site source and query term for each paper. Lastly, we again used in-scope selection to acquire the final table used in sections 4 and 5.
Overall, in the above diagram, we used a dashed line to separate the initial and updated versions. For anyone who plans to reproduce our process, extend the period, and add more published venues, it is suggested that using the left one before the dashed line is the first step, followed by employing the updated process as the second step. Repeat this process until the time period as the followers are satisfied.
